The Tate brothers fight extradition to the UK where they face rape and sex trafficking charges

- Advertisement -


MIAMI (AP) — Social media influencers Andrew and Tristan Tate will fight extradition to the United Kingdom, where the brothers are accused of rape and sex trafficking, their lawyer said Monday, suggesting their arrest in Miami was politically motivated without explaining why.
